Every reader of the Bible willingly steps into the long history of religious story and sacred thought by encountering the sacral nature of holy words and their powerful impact on self, thought and belief. Such was the experience of a famous neuro-scientist who, in the last months of his life, despite his long separation from his Jewish faith, is persuaded to read the Hebrew Bible together with a sympathetic Rabbi. God?s dramatic personality in the furies of his words and deeds astound him. Every aspect of his personal history rebels; against the stories of the Almighty Father- his own paternal family life in Germany, his own family history, his scientific and philosophic studies of the human brain and consciousness, his love for his son. This is the story of the mysterious powers of words and The Word.
